Prior take, MN 55372-1714 �'O"11Q5Os� RESOLUTION 08.14PC A RESOLUTION APPROVING A VARIANCE FROM THE REtfU1RED MINIMUM FRONT YARD SETBACK FOR THE CONSTRUCTION OF A GARAGE IN THE R-1 ZONING DISTRICT BE IT RESOLVED BY the Board of Adjustment of the City of Prior Lake, Minnesota; FINDINGS 1. Lyaman and Dorothy McPherson are requesting a variance from the front yard setback to allow for the building of a garage on property zoned R-1 (Low Density Residential) at the following location, to wit; 16282 West Avenue SE, Prior Lake, MN 55372 �!�'MM(� 1 /� And legally described as follows: tnW`O 0 1 00 The East Half of Lot 16, and all of Lots 17 and is, Block 1, LAKESIDE GARDENS, Scott County, Minnesota. c9'5--00 (JD i - 2. The Board of Adjustment has reviewed the application for the variance as contai5ed in Case #08-136 and held a hearing thereon on September 22, 2008. 3. The Board of Adjustment has considered the effect of the proposed variance upon the health, safety, and welfare of the community, the existing and anticipated traffic conditions, light and air, danger of fire, risk to the public safety, the effect on property values in the surrounding area and the effect of the proposed variance on the Comprehensive Plan. 4. The hardship has been created by existing trees and the placement of the primary structure on the lot and did not result from the actions of the property owner. 5. Staff does not believe that increased development or construction costs or economic hardship are the basis of this request. 6. Granting the variance will not merely serve as a convenience to the applicant, but rather is necessary to alleviate an undue hardship 7. The purpose of the Zoning Ordinance is to "prevent overcrowding of land and undue concentration of structures and population by regulating the use of land and buildings and the bulk of buildings in relation to the land surrounding them." This purpose is implemented through required minimum setbacks. The proposed variance will not create overcrowding or an undue concentration of structures. 8. The granting of the variances will not impact the character and development of the local neighborhood. Granting of the variance will not impair an adequate supply of light and air to adjacent property or negatively impact public safety. 10. The granting of the variances Is necessary for the preservation and enjoyment of a reasonable use of the property. 11. The reduced front yard setback is unique to this lot due to the current placement of the house and existing trees/vegetation. 12. The contents of Planning Case #08-136 are hereby entered into and made a part of the public record and the record of decision for this case. CONCLUSION Based upon the Findings set forth above, the Board of Adjustment hereby approves the following variance from the front yard setback to allow for a garage addition on a residential property zoned 1-1: A 9.38 foot variance from the minimum 25 foot front yard setback required in the R-f Zoning District. The variance is subject to the following conditions: 1. This resolution must be recorded at Scott County within 60 days of adoption. Proof of recording,along with the acknowledged City Assent Form, shall be submitted to the Community Development&Natural Resources Department prior to the issuance of a building permit. 2. The 3. The building permit is subject to all other applicable city, county,and state agency regulations.
